Transaction b662563f52006b4fb0f1576f7b94327d52e83cbd7f426670efe7a364f97bb03e
1 Input
1 Output
-
b662563f52006b4fb0f1576f7b94327d52e83cbd7f426670efe7a364f97bb03e:0
- value
- 1884867
- script pubkey
- OP_0 OP_PUSHBYTES_20 662b3e3c962fdfa408c9bc79feb7d2173336c71c
- address
- bc1qvc4nu0yk9l06gzxfh3ulad7jzuend3cuer7meg